• Filing of Tax Audit Report must for high income professionals
Professionals including lawyers, doctors, film actors, singers, interior decorators, architects,company secretaries
and others, whose total gross receipts/turnover exceeds Rs.1 crore and/or whose professional annual fee income
exceeds Rs.25 lakh in a fiscal 2012-13 will have to mandatory e-file the tax audit report from the 2013-14
assessment year. According to the latest directions issued by the income tax department, all such assessees will
need to appoint a chartered accountant (CA) who will undertake the tax audit and e-file the same with digital
signature. Any violation or inability to e-file the same will attract a penalty of 0.5% of the turnover/gross
receipts of the assessee subject to a maximum penalty of R1,50,000.

•Service Tax to make LIC Policies pricier
From October, LIC policies will cost more. Life Insurance Corporation, which accounts for 83 per cent of the
market share, will levy service tax of around 3 per cent on all non-unit-linked products beginning October 1.
This means if the annual premium for your money-back policy from LIC is Rs 10 lakh, one will have to pay an
additional Rs 30,000. While private insurers add a service tax component to the premium paid by customers,
LIC has not been levying the tax on its popular endowment and money-back plans. From October, however, all
LIC policies will attract a separate service tax.
•Maruti SX4 and Toyota Corolla Altis May cost less as excise cut to 27%
Maruti SX4 and Toyota Corolla Altis may get cheaper as the Revenue Department clarified that these car
models will not attract higher excise duty. The Central Board of Excise and Custom said these models, which
are known as sedans, will attract 27 per cent excise duty, as applicable to large cars and not 30 per cent, as
announced in the Budget. This comes after the motor vehicle manufacturers sought clarification as to whether
the excise duty of 30 per cent is applicable on these sedans. The Budget had raised excise duty to 30 per cent on
sports utility vehicles (SUVs) with engine capacity of over 1500 cc, length exceeding 4000 mm, and having a
ground clearance of 170 mm

•Import Duty on sugar raised to 15%
The government hiked import duty on sugar to 15 percent from 10 percent to help the industry clear Rs 9,000
crore cane arrears to farmers-- a move that would make the sweetener costlier for the common man. In a
notification issued by the Central Board of Excise and Customs (CBEC), the duty of both raw and white (refined)
sugar have been raised to 15 percent. The sugar imports have been putting pressure on domestic prices and have
prevented millers from clearing cane arrears to farmers. Currently, millers in Uttar Pradesh are selling sugar to
wholesalers at rates lower than even the production cost, according to the industry experts.

•Migration of PDCs and EMIs to ECS
RBI has directed all banks not to issue fresh or additional PDCs (Post Dated Cheques) and EMIs (Equated
Monthly Installment) cheques to be accepted where the facility of ECS (Electronic Clearing System) is
available. And where the ECS is not available only cheques complying with CTS 2010standard to be
obtained.
•Bank Rate Increased
On 15th July 2013 bank rate stand adjusted by 200 basis point from 8.25% to 10.25% w.e.f July 15. Also the
penal interest rates on shortfall in reserve requirements (depending duration of shortfall) are revised to
13.25% from 15.25%
•Foreign Investment in India
RBI vide A.P. (DIR Series) Circular No. 1 dated 4th July 2013 prescribed the guidelines for calculation of
total foreign investment in Indian companies, transfer of ownership and control of Indian companies and
downstream investment by Indian companies. Any foreign investment already made in accordance with the
guidelines in existence prior to February 13, 2009 would not require any modification to conform to these
guidelines. All other investments, after the said date, would come under the ambit of these new guidelines.

•India Albania sign DTAA
The Union Government of India and Government of Albania on 8 July 2013 signed an Agreement for Avoidance
of Double Taxation and the Prevention of Fiscal Evasion with respect to the Taxes on Income and on Capital
(DTAA). The agreement was signed to provide tax stability for the residents of both the nations. It would also
facilitate mutual economic cooperation between the two countries. The signed agreement would also stimulate
the flow of investment, technology and services between India and Albania. The agreement incorporates
provisions for effective exchange of information between tax authorities of the two countries, which also includes
exchange of banking information and supply of information without recourse to domestic interest.
